It does not take a genius to figure out how emotional I am. Being overly sensitive and irritable, I never cease to let the tiniest of things bring me down. During the eight (sometimes 10) hours at work, I find myself under a lot of stress and usually want to yell and and slap people, which I can’t.
This month, I decided that instead of constantly moaning or whining or getting bottled up, I would handle the stress and discontent in another way. I started doodling in the memo pad on my work desk. I ended up drawing a number of rabbits, one of my favourite animals. And this has actually improved my mood several times!


The stress relief bunny is hardly ‘artistic’, but it is fun and relaxing for me to do. I intend to draw a bit more, so maybe you will see them on here again.
